This page is dedicated to sharing information on the Small Business Clinic being hosted on Friday, November 7th at Waukesha County Technical College.
Date: Friday, November 7th
Time: 8:30 AM – 4:00 PM
Location: Waukesha County Technical College (800 Main St, Pewaukee, WI 53072)
Parking Information: Complimentary parking is available in any of the campus parking lots. Lots 13, 23, and 24 are nearest to the conference center in Building S. View the campus map with parking information for a visual. Enter through the front doors of Building S to access the AJN Conference Center.
